A Lithium Microbattery is an ultra-small lithium-based electrochemical energy storage device designed to provide power for miniature electronic systems. It generally refers to batteries with dimensions ranging from millimeter scale to sub-centimeter scale, characterized by high energy density and compact integrated structures. In terms of appearance and form factor, lithium microbatteries are commonly manufactured in coin-type, thin-film, stacked chip, or micro-packaged module configurations, with thickness ranging from several tens of micrometers to a few millimeters. Structurally, a lithium microbattery typically consists of a cathode material (such as lithium cobalt oxide, lithium manganese oxide, or lithium iron phosphate), an anode material (graphite, lithium metal, or silicon-based materials), an electrolyte (liquid or solid-state), a separator, and a micro-scale packaging structure made of metal, ceramic, or polymer materials. Advanced designs may adopt thin-film deposition or three-dimensional micro-architectures to achieve higher power density and miniaturization.
Depending on technological approach, lithium microbatteries can be categorized into thin-film lithium microbatteries, solid-state microbatteries, rechargeable lithium-ion microbatteries, and primary lithium microbatteries. Their operating principle is based on the reversible intercalation and de-intercalation of lithium ions between the cathode and anode during charge and discharge cycles. Lithium ions migrate through the electrolyte while electrons flow through the external circuit, enabling electrical energy storage and release.
In recent years, with the rapid development of the Internet of Things (IoT), wearable devices, medical electronics, and miniature smart terminals, the lithium microbattery market is experiencing significant growth opportunities. First, global electronic devices continue to evolve toward miniaturization, lightweight design, and high integration, creating strong demand for smaller power sources with higher energy density, which has become a key driver for the growth of the lithium microbattery industry. Second, the widespread adoption of 5G communication, edge computing, and low-power wide-area networks (LPWAN) has led to a large number of distributed sensor nodes, smart tags, and wireless microsystems that require long-lasting and stable miniature power supplies. At the same time, continuous innovation in the healthcare sector is creating new growth potential for lithium microbatteries. Implantable medical devices, smart drug delivery systems, neurostimulators, and wearable health monitoring equipment all require highly reliable, compact, and safe battery solutions. In addition, the development of flexible electronics and MEMS microsystems is accelerating the commercialization of new technological routes such as thin-film batteries, solid-state microbatteries, and three-dimensional microbattery structures. Government policies supporting advanced energy storage technologies, smart manufacturing, and medical technology, along with continuous investment from capital markets in advanced battery companies, are further promoting technological innovation and industrial expansion across the lithium microbattery value chain. Despite promising prospects, the lithium microbattery industry still faces multiple challenges and risks. First, the manufacturing of lithium microbatteries involves complex processes such as micro- and nano-fabrication, thin-film deposition, precision packaging, and high-cleanliness production environments. These requirements create high technological barriers and significant capital investment, making market entry relatively difficult. Second, achieving high energy density, high power output, and long cycle life within extremely small battery structures remains a key technical challenge. In particular, further breakthroughs are still needed in areas such as solid-state electrolyte stability, interface impedance, and micro-structured material reliability. Safety is another critical constraint for the commercialization of lithium microbatteries. Applications such as implantable medical devices and high-density electronic systems impose strict requirements on battery stability, thermal resistance, and leakage prevention. At the supply chain level, key materials such as advanced solid-state electrolytes, specialized electrode materials, and micro-packaging materials are still dominated by a limited number of technology-leading suppliers, which may lead to cost volatility and supply risks. Meanwhile, with the development of alternative energy technologies, supercapacitors, energy harvesting technologies, and wireless power transfer solutions may pose potential competition to lithium microbatteries in certain application scenarios. From the perspective of downstream demand trends, the lithium microbattery market is expected to evolve toward diversification and higher-end applications in the future. First, the continued growth in the number of IoT devices will significantly expand the market for miniature power sources. In areas such as industrial IoT, smart cities, and intelligent logistics, a large number of wireless sensor nodes and smart tags require long-term and stable micro-energy supply. Second, the development of wearable electronics and flexible electronic devices will drive demand for flexible lithium microbatteries and thin-film batteries, which must possess characteristics such as bendability, lightweight design, and high safety performance. The medical electronics sector is expected to become one of the most promising high-end application markets for lithium microbatteries, as implantable medical devices, ingestible medical sensors, and remote health monitoring systems all require ultra-small and highly reliable energy systems. At the same time, the development of emerging technologies such as microrobots, smart dust, and miniature unmanned systems will further increase demand for high-performance micro energy storage devices. Overall, the future market will place greater emphasis on microbattery solutions with high energy density, ultra-long service life, solid-state safety structures, and deep integration with microelectronic systems, driving the lithium microbattery industry toward higher technology levels, higher added value, and greater customization.
